Current Bitcoin price
$ 70537.95
€ 60949.06
Latest Block
941,471
6 minutes ago
Node info as seen by the CheeseRobot node:
3409183b35d880e2c0cda7dc80a2fe1d8af70c429b4351b4cb55431b06773577